    I have a 1987 Turbo I Daytona that had the log intake. I am upgrading to a one piece intake. I have a 4 pin IAC valve on the throttle body on the 1 piece but had a 2 pin on the old set up. I tried changing the wires around thinking that might do it. I even disconnected the IAC all together and it still goes to 2.5-3k RPMs. I have the everything else working good. Just having 3 + k rpms.

    You could try hooking up the other two wires to the logic module. Some '87 TI logic modules may have the circuitry to drive the four wire AIS motor. Otherwise, you'll have to swap to an '87 TII logic module and run the two additional wires for the AIS.

    '87 model year had two computers; one was the power module (beside battery), the other was the logic module which is inside the car behind the kick panel in the front passenger side footwell area. The logic module is the one with the blue and red connectors and is where you'll need to add the wiring for the idle motor.

    Well thanks guys for all your help. The pins needed to change in the red LM connector are 16 and 18. I found out my LM does not have the set up internally to be able to just run the wires. So I need to get an update LM. And for my knowledge I need to just get a T2 87 Daytona one?
